Having heard a good report about Sue's, I checked it out with a buddy. It's near Beach Rd. and on the middle Soi of
the three boyztown area sois.
Food is Mexican and was very tasty. Easily comparable to Mikes or Sam's. There are only two large round tables out
front. Many eat at the bar, which is great when you are dining alone. Open air, no air conditioning. It was my friend's
second time and he was very satisfied. I believe there was another Mexican restaurant here before.
Definitely worth checking out if you are in Boyztown area and enjoy Mexican food in Thailand.
